![]() ![]() There are hard issues and hot topics under examination in 'Confronting Christianity', but never once does the reader feel that the issues are being fudged - either in terms of laying out the nature of the challenges, nor in the answers offered to them. As with any apologetic text, the emphasis throughout is not on one particular tradition or theology, but on the broad claims of evangelical Christianity, and it must be read with this in mind. Rigorous in research, robust in logic, and personally transparent, the author portrays Christian faith and the Christian church as capable of facing the challenges it faces from thinking people. ![]() Rebecca McLaughlin is candid about the patent failures of Christians and Christianity in history, while remaining insistent about the credibility, beauty, and believability of Jesus Christ and his gospel.
